Many students finish school with only a rough idea of what different careers actually involve. These courses use AI-powered video to recreate realistic working days and work environments, helping students understand what a role looks like in practice, not just in theory.

The focus is on:

What the job really involves
What a typical day looks like
The good parts and the challenges
How people actually get into the role
The aim is clarity, not persuasion.
